Requirement matrix

Match device class to specialty evidence and support needs.

SpecialtyTypical Device ClassesKey Standards and Files
CardiologyElectrosurgery, vascular access, cath-lab accessoriesUDI-DI, IFU, IEC 60601-1, service report
OrthopedicsArthroscopy, shavers, fixation support, imaging towerAAMI ST91, ISO 11607 packaging, surgeon preference card
Critical CareProcedure support, powered accessories, monitoring-adjacent devicesIEC 60601-1-2 EMC, PM log, loaner rule
RadiologyInterventional room accessories and sterile drape pathwaysDICOM-adjacent workflow notes, sterile barrier file
UrologyEndoscopic visualization, insufflation, electrosurgical supportIFU, reprocessing protocol, case support escalation

This matrix is intentionally operational. It helps procurement and clinical leadership ask whether a device can be supported across training, cleaning, service, and audit conditions, rather than judging it only by a feature list.
